UDP's will supposedly free-up about 3-5 RWHP. The average driver won't notice that with the Butt Dyno.
I highly doubt that UDP's will make ANY difference in your mileage. Since I've driven the exact same 420 mile run, stopping at the same gas stations, driving with cruise control at the same speeds almost every 2 weeks for almost 2 years I can tell you that you can do NOTHING to the car and still see swings of 4 MPG or more difference from trip to trip. There are so many variables I'd be out of breath. The 4 MPG that ronniegibson1978 is referring to is NOT UDP related.

From a pile of forum members here and other Mustang forums. Most HP free-up mods are minor in nature since it simply involves either a reduction in rotating mass or lightening the accessory loads on the crank, none of which have any technical basis for anything beyond fractionional impact on fuel mileage. Do you think the #'s are otherwise?
